titleOfInvention POLY MICROCAPSULES (ACID) AND ASSOCIATED METHODS
abstract The present invention relates to microcapsules and microcapsule forming techniques. In some embodiments, the microcapsules are formed in an emulsion (e.g., a multiple emulsion). In some embodiments, the microcapsule may be suspended in a carrier fluid containing the microcapsule which, itself, contains the small droplets. In some embodiments, the microcapsules comprise an envelope and a droplet at least partially contained within the envelope (e.g., encapsulated within the shell), and may be suspended in a carrier fluid. In some embodiments, the shell is a hydrogel comprising a poly (acid). In some cases, the poly (acid) is a polyanion. In some cases, the shell does not comprise poly (base) or polycation (for example, a polycationic polyelectrolyte). In some embodiments, the microcapsules comprise an envelope comprising a poly (acid) and a poly (anhydride).
